Andy Maker has extensive work experience spanning over several companies and positions. Andy started their career in 1992 as Site Director and Chief Software Scientist at Loral Aerosys, where they worked until 1995. In 1995, they joined Bell Atlantic as a Manager in the Systems and Software Engineering department, where they stayed until 1997. From there, they became a Principal Consultant at Red Brick Inc for most of 1997 before moving on to Silicon Graphics Inc. as the Manager of the Americas Technology Center, a position they held until 2001. Since 2017, they have been working at Fornetix as the Chief Architect. Andy has also held the position of Chief Visionary Architect at In-Q-Tel Inc, although details regarding the duration of this role are not provided.

Andy Maker obtained a Bachelor of Science degree in Clinical Laboratory Science/Medical Technology/Technologist from the University of Michigan in 1979. Unfortunately, no specific information about their previous education history is available.
